The urban water shortage has become a global issue which has aroused increasinglyheightened attention all over the world and has become one of the barriers to the developmentof economy and the society. As a basic natural resource, water plays a dominant role inecological environment. It’s also a strategically economic resource that has been the organicpart of the comprehensive power of a country. Hence whether the issue can be effectivelyhandled is the key to realizing sustainable development of a city.Since the opening and up, most of the cities has focused on the speed of economicdevelopment, but ignored the protection of ecological and natural resources, causing waterpollution, shortage of water etc.The thesis is aimed at analyzing the issue of urban water shortage in China from theperspective of deep ecology and presenting the contributing factors and the solutions andsuggesting the far-reaching consequences of effective tackling to sustainable development inurban areas.
